Company Overview

Rand Capital Corporation (RAND) is capitalised at $31.18M on the latest close. The company sits in the Financial Services sector, in the Asset Management industry.

The 52-week range on file runs from $10.00 to $17.49. The most recent close on file for RAND is $10.29, dated September 4, 2026. The close was unchanged from the previous session. The latest close sits 2.9% above that 52-week low.

Financial Health

Fiscal 2025 revenue came to −$6.37M. That is −162.89% against the prior fiscal year, when revenue was $10.13M. The same year closed with a net loss of $8.04M. Profit margin runs at −2.66%. That is 26.7 percentage points below the Asset Management median of 24.09%. Earnings per share on a trailing basis come to −0.03.

Across the 4 fiscal years on file, revenue moves from $612.48K in 2022 to −$6.37M in 2025. Of those 4 years, 2 report positive net income.

About Rand Capital Corporation

Rand Capital Corporation is a business development company specializing in subordinated debt with warrants or preferred equity and venture capital investments. Within private equity, the firm specializing in capital growth and lower middle market investments. Within venture capital, it specializing in early to late-stage private businesses. It does not prefer to invest in real estate sector. It prefers to invest in software, professional services, manufacturing, consumer, healthcare, automotive and public d stocks. It prefers to invest in East or Midwest U.S. operations sectors. It typically invests between $0.75 million and $5 million with initial target size of $1.5 million. It seeks to invest in companies having more than $10 million in revenue or having excess of $1.5 million and up to $5 million in EBITDA. It prefers to be a minority stake and seeks to take a Board seat in its portfolio companies. It typically holds its investments for a period up to five years.
